BO #4488 - Baltimore & Ohio
Title:  BO #4488 - Baltimore & Ohio
Description:  Built by Baldwin Locomotive Works in 1922, it was their class Q-4b with 64" drivers, developed 220 psi boiler pressure for its 26"x32" cylinders, had an engine weight of 327,400 lb and it could produce a significant tractive effort of 63,200 lb. The class was retired and scrapped by 1959. Date and location are approximations. No photographer was identified.

B&O 4500 - Baltimore & Ohio RR "Mikado" typg 2-8-2
Title:  B&O 4500 - Baltimore & Ohio RR "Mikado" typg 2-8-2
Description:  Constructed in just 20 days by Baldwin Locomotive Works in July, 1918, the B&O No. 4500 was the first USRA locomotive produced under federal management during WW I. Retired in 1957, it was sent to the B&O Museum.

BO 2-8-2 #4501 - Baltimore & Ohio
Title:  BO 2-8-2 #4501 - Baltimore & Ohio
Description:  Built by Baldwin in July of 1918 as BO 2-8-2 #4501 (serial #49154), it worked until being renumbered in 1957 to BO #301 and then promptly retired and scrapped in August of 1957 at Fairmont, OH. Specs - Q-3 class, 64" drivers, 200 psi boiler pressure, 26x30" cylinders, engine weight of 292,000 lb, tractive effort of 53,800 lb. No date, location or photographer was listed for the photo.

BO 2-8-2 #4531 - Baltimore & Ohio
Title:  BO 2-8-2 #4531 - Baltimore & Ohio
Description:  Nice Baldwin builder's photo of Baltimore & Ohio 2-8-2 Mikado #4531 at the Eddystone, PA, plant. Built in August of 1918, it served well. The loco was renumbered in 1957 to BO 330 Sadly the loco met the scrapper's torch in August of 1958 at Newark, NJ. Specs - serial #49467, class Q-3, 64" drivers, 200 psi boiler pressure, 26x30" cylinders, engine weight of 292,000 lb, tractive effrort of 53,800 lb.

BO 2-8-2 #4575 Boiler Explosion - Baltimore & Ohio
Title:  BO 2-8-2 #4575 Boiler Explosion - Baltimore & Ohio
Description:  Striking photo of the remains of Baltimore & Ohio 2-8-2 #4575 after a boiler explosion. A note on the back states "Low water - 3 killed". The photo is from the James Crowton collection.
